    US Release Date: December 8, 2023
    Starring: Christopher Abbott, Emma Stone, Mark Ruffalo
    Director: Yorgos Lanthimos
    Synopsis: Brought back to life by an unorthodox scientist, a young woman runs off with a lawyer on a whirlwind adventure across the continents. Free from the prejudices of her times, she grows steadfast in her purpose to stand for equality and liberation.
